Search the web for any topic and get clean, ready-to-use content
web_fetch_exa
Read a webpage's full content as clean markdown from one or more URLs
agent_run
Run an [Exa Agent](https://docs.exa.ai/reference/agent-api-guide) for multi-step research, list-building, enrichment, and structured output
web_search_advanced_exa
Advanced search with filters, domains, dates, highlights, summaries, and subpage crawling

A Model Context Protocol (MCP) server lets AI assistants like Claude use the Exa AI Search API for web searches. This setup allows AI models to get real-time web information in a safe and controlled way.
